Here are the directions for the role-play that we did on December 17:

Using vocabulary from the chapter, act out one of the following scenarios using the four tenses (present = yo como, preterite = yo comí, present progressive = yo estoy comiendo, and preterite progressive = yo estuve comiendo) when possible, prepositions, and commands when applicable:
  • A person is in a city asking for directions. To help point out where places are, use the progressive and people as reference points (for example, “next to the person that’s walking”).
  • One person is chasing another person or a lost pet and asks random people if they saw him, who reply with actions in the preterite or preterite progressive and finally the present or present progressive when he’s found
  • The zombie apocalypse is upon us. A small group of survivors points out where zombies are, what they’re doing, or where they went.
